House sitters on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a house sitter in Marble on Rover as of May 2025 was about $55 per night, after factoring in Rover’s service fees. A house sitter’s rate may also change as you customize your booking to fit your needs.
As of May 2025, there are 26 house sitters in Marble. You can filter, sort, expand your radius, read reviews, and compare pricing to find the perfect house sitter near you. As a reminder, house sitters joining Rover must pass a background check for you and your house’s safety.
Rover makes it easy to reach out to multiple house sitters about your booking. Typically, 93% of Marble house sitters respond in under an hour.
